Sơ đồ khối: Công cụ hỗ trợ trực quan hóa thuật toán

essays-star4(224 phiếu bầu)

Sơ đồ khối là một công cụ hữu ích giúp trực quan hóa các thuật toán và quy trình. Nó giúp lập trình viên và những người làm việc trong lĩnh vực liên quan dễ dàng hiểu và theo dõi các bước của một thuật toán hoặc quy trình.

<h2 style="font-weight: bold; margin: 12px 0;">Sơ đồ khối là gì?</h2>Sơ đồ khối là một công cụ trực quan hóa thuật toán được sử dụng rộng rãi trong lập trình và thiết kế hệ thống. Nó biểu diễn các bước của một thuật toán dưới dạng các khối được kết nối với nhau bằng các mũi tên, thể hiện quy trình hoạt động của thuật toán.

<h2 style="font-weight: bold; margin: 12px 0;">Tại sao sơ đồ khối lại quan trọng trong lập trình?</h2>Sơ đồ khối giúp lập trình viên dễ dàng hình dung và hiểu rõ hơn về cách thức hoạt động của một thuật toán. Nó giúp rõ ràng hóa quy trình, giảm thiểu khả năng gây nhầm lẫn và tăng hiệu suất làm việc.

<h2 style="font-weight: bold; margin: 12px 0;">Làm thế nào để vẽ một sơ đồ khối?</h2>Để vẽ một sơ đồ khối, bạn cần xác định các bước chính của thuật toán, sau đó biểu diễn chúng dưới dạng các khối. Mỗi khối sẽ biểu diễn một bước trong thuật toán và các khối sẽ được kết nối với nhau bằng các mũi tên để thể hiện quy trình.

<h2 style="font-weight: bold; margin: 12px 0;">Các loại sơ đồ khối là gì?</h2>Có nhiều loại sơ đồ khối khác nhau, tùy thuộc vào mục đích sử dụng. Một số loại phổ biến bao gồm sơ đồ khối chức năng, sơ đồ khối dữ liệu, sơ đồ khối hệ thống, và sơ đồ khối thuật toán.

<h2 style="font-weight: bold; margin: 12px 0;">Sơ đồ khối có thể được sử dụng trong những lĩnh vực nào?</h2>Sơ đồ khối có thể được sử dụng trong nhiều lĩnh vực khác nhau, bao gồm lập trình, thiết kế hệ thống, quản lý dự án, và giáo dục. Nó giúp trực quan hóa các quy trình và thuật toán, giúp người dùng dễ dàng hiểu và theo dõi.

Sơ đồ khối là một công cụ quan trọng trong lập trình và nhiều lĩnh vực khác. Nó giúp trực quan hóa các thuật toán, giúp người dùng dễ dàng hiểu và theo dõi. Bằng cách sử dụng sơ đồ khối, chúng ta có thể tăng hiệu suất làm việc và giảm thiểu khả năng gây nhầm lẫn.